package nsk.share.gc.lock.jni;
import nsk.share.gc.lock.CriticalSectionObjectLocker;
import nsk.share.TestFailure;
public class CharArrayCriticalLocker extends CriticalSectionObjectLocker<char[]> {
private native char criticalNative(long enterTime, long sleepTime);
static {
System.loadLibrary("CharArrayCriticalLocker");
}
public CharArrayCriticalLocker(char[] obj) {
super(obj);
}
protected void criticalSection(long enterTime, long sleepTime) {
char javaHash = hashValue(obj);
char nativeHash = criticalNative(enterTime, sleepTime);
if (nativeHash != 0 && nativeHash != javaHash)
throw new TestFailure("Native hash: " + nativeHash + " != Java hash: " + javaHash);
}
private char hashValue(char[] obj) {
char hash = 0;
for (int i = 0; i < obj.length; ++i)
hash ^= obj[i];
return hash;
}
}
